Bayern's Goalkeeper Game-Changer: The Search Beyond Neuer

Bayern Munich finds itself at a pivotal moment, with an eye firmly on the post-Manuel Neuer era. While the legendary captain battles back from injury, the club is already laying the groundwork for its future between the posts. The latest name generating buzz in Bayern Munich transfer news is Oliver Baumann, the seasoned TSG Hoffenheim keeper.

This isn't Baumann's first dance with the Bavarian powerhouse. Reports indicate he was considered for a backup role previously. However, much has changed since then for the 33-year-old, elevating him to a new level of contention.

Baumann's Big Decision: DFB Star or Bayern Backup?

Oliver Baumann has significantly raised his profile, cementing his place in the DFB squad. His consistent performances have made him a reliable option for the national team, even putting him in contention for the upcoming World Cup should Marc-André ter Stegen not recover. This impressive ascent makes the prospect of him accepting a secondary role at Bayern Munich a fascinating dilemma.

The crucial question remains: would a goalkeeper in such sterling form willingly take a backseat? Sources suggest this scenario isn't out of the question, especially if Hoffenheim misses out on Champions League qualification and further shifts occur within the German national setup.

Manuel Neuer's Unwritten Final Chapter

Central to Bayern's goalkeeping puzzle is the future of Manuel Neuer. The captain is meticulously working on his comeback following a calf injury, deliberately giving himself ample time to recover. There’s no hard deadline for his decision, reflecting the club's respect for his status and legacy.

Ultimately, Neuer's choice hinges on a deeply personal assessment. His primary concern is whether his body can sustain another season performing at the absolute highest level. Bayern's long-term planning acknowledges this uncertainty, hence their proactive exploration of options like Baumann.
